﻿#main {
    padding: 0;
}

#main .message {
    vertical-align: top;
    background: #e61e3a;
    width: 195px;
    padding: 0 10px;
}

#main .message h1 {
    text-align: center;
}

#main .message p {
    color: White;
    font-weight: bold;
    margin: 5px 0;
}

#main .details {
    padding: 0 5px;
}

#main .details h2 {
    margin: 10px 0px 5px 0px;
}

#main .details ul li {
    list-style-type: disc;
    list-style-position: outside;
    margin: 5px 0px 5px 15px;
}

#main .details li ol li {
    list-style-type: lower-roman;
    list-style-position: outside;
    margin: 5px 0px 5px 20px;
}

#main .plans th {
    background: #cccccc;
    border: solid 1px #000;
    padding: 5px;
    text-align: center;
}

#main .plans td {
    border: solid 1px #000;
    padding: 5px;
    text-align: center;
}
